Swing Bridge - A movable deck bridge that opens by rotating horizontally on an axis. Compare to bascule<br />
bridge and vertical lift bridge.<br />
Tension - A stretching force that pulls on a material.<br />
Tension Member - Any timber or rod of a truss that is subjected to pull or stretch.<br />
Through Truss - A truss that carries its traffic through the interior of the structure with crossbracing<br />
between the parallel top and bottom chords. Compare to deck truss and pony truss.<br />
Tie - A tension member of a truss.<br />
Tied Arch - An arch that has a tension member across its base connecting one end to the other.<br />
Timber Freespan - Timber freespan bridges can freespan up to 26 feet. A timber freespan is generally<br />
used to span a creek or other relatively small crossings.<br />
Torsion - An action that twists a material.<br />
Tower - A tall pier or frame supporting the cable of a suspension bridge.<br />
Trestle - A bridge structure consisting of spans supported upon frame bents.<br />
Truss - In addition to classifying metal truss bridges by name, their form is further distinguished by the<br />
location of the bridge deck in relation to the top and bottom chords, and by their structural behavior.
